    Can you export this kind of animation in lottie?

    • @cavalryapp
      @cavalryapp  8 หลายเดือนก่อน

      You can but you'll likely find file sizes will creep up. Lottie doesn't have a way to 'instance' like this so each frame needs to be baked to work around that (why the file sizes climb).
